Same thing for FreeBSD (first the differences in IEEE FP headers, then
the vfs header, then I gave up), but since the ports build has been
patched to work around those, I refrained myself from reporting this
to the mailing list.
However, it would be really nice to have upstream QEMU building
without specific *BSD patches. Just my personal opinion, though.
